The Ministry of Human Resource Development envisaged a research cluster in engineering education in the 1980s under United Nation's Development Project in technician education development. Many initiatives have been taken to institutionalize research in engineering education by the Technical Teachers Training Institutes (now National Institutes of Technical Teachers Training and Research) in Bhopal, Chandigarh, Chennai, and Kolkata. These four institutes have grown into the Centers of Excellence in Engineering Education and assisted the project polytechnics, State Project Implementing Units, National Project Implementing Unit and World Bank. They offer part-time and full-time interdisciplinary Ph.D. programs in curriculum evaluation, improvement, instructional design, improvement of diploma, degree and postgraduate programs, educational administration, educational management, institutional development, human resource development and management.
